Abstract

PURPOSE: To improve the cleaning property of an inner container, simplify the structure, and reduce the cost by forming the inner container storing an inner pot into a flat shape having no opening hole and no irregularity, fitting a bottom section temperature detecting device to it, and providing a cover section temperature detecting device detecting the temperature of a cover body on the cover body. CONSTITUTION: An inner pot 2 containing an object to be cooked for heating and cooking it is stored in the inner container 3 of the outer frame 1 forming the external appearance of a rice cooker, the inner container 3 is formed into a pan shape having no opening section and no irregularity at the bottom section, and the thickness of the bottom section is made thinner than that of the other portion. A bottom section temperature detecting device 5 fixed with a temperature detecting element by a fixing plate is provided on the back face of the bottom section. A cover body temperature detecting device 8 is provided on the heat radiating plate 7a of a cover body 7 covering the upper opening section of the inner pot 2. A controller 6 controls the high-frequency current to an induction heating coil 4 fitted beneath the inner container 3 based on the temperature information of the bottom section temperature detecting device 5 and the cover body temperature detecting device 8.

2. Description of the Related Art Generally, as a rice cooker for putting food to be cooked in an inner pot for heating, a rice cooker having a structure as shown in FIG. 3 is known. In FIG. 3, 1 is an outer frame, 2 is an inner pot, 3 is an inner container that houses the inner pot 2 and constitutes the inner surface of the container, 4 is an induction heating coil, and 5 is an inner pot attached to the bottom of the inner container 2.
Bottom temperature detecting device for detecting the temperature of the induction heating coil, 6 controls the high frequency current to the induction heating coil 4 based on the temperature information from the bottom temperature detecting device 5, and 7 covers the upper opening of the inner pot 2. It is a lid. The bottom temperature detecting device 5 is attached to an opening at the center of the bottom of the inner container 3, is biased upward by a spring 5d, and is in contact with the bottom of the inner pot 2. (For example, Japanese Utility Model Laid-Open No. 5-48818) FIG. 4 is an enlarged cross-sectional view of the vicinity of the bottom temperature detection device 5. The bottom temperature detecting device 5 includes a temperature detecting element 5a, a heat receiving plate 5c made of metal such as aluminum having good thermal conductivity, which contacts the inner pot 2,
It is composed of a fixing plate 5b for fixing the temperature detecting element 5a so as to press it against the heat receiving plate 5c, and a substantially cylindrical case 5e having a hooking portion for the spring 5d. The temperature detecting element 5a and the fixed plate 5b are structured to be sandwiched between the case 5e and the heat receiving plate 5c. The heat receiving plate 5c is fixed by swaging so that the shoulder portion of the case 5e is rolled up.

The operating controller 6 controls the high-frequency current to the induction heating coil 4 by performing temperature control during preheating, determination of the amount of cooked rice, detection of dry-up, etc. based on information from the bottom temperature detection device 5.

In the rice cooker having the above-described structure, the bottom temperature detecting device 5 is attached to the opening at the center of the bottom of the inner container 3 and is urged upward by the spring 5d. Therefore, the cleaning performance is poor, and since there is an opening at the center of the bottom of the inner container 3, foreign matter such as rice grains and water may enter the inside of the main body, so there is a problem that a waterproof structure or the like must be considered. Further, the bottom temperature detecting device 5 has a complicated structure because it requires a heat receiving plate 5c, a fixing plate 5b, a case 5e, a spring 5d and the like in addition to the temperature detecting element 5a.

In the figure, 1 is an outer frame which constitutes the appearance of a rice cooker, 2 is an inner pot for putting food to be cooked therein, and 3 is an inner container for accommodating the inner pot 2. It is a pot-shaped container with no bottom, and the plate thickness of the bottom part to which the bottom temperature detecting device 5 is attached is thinner than the other parts. Reference numeral 4 is an induction heating coil attached below the inner container 3, and 5 is an inner pot 2.
In the bottom temperature detecting device for detecting the temperature of, the temperature detecting element (thermistor) 5a is fixed to the bottom rear surface of the inner container 3 by the fixing plate 5b. A control unit 6 controls a high frequency current to the induction heating coil 4 based on temperature information of the bottom temperature detecting device 5 and a lid temperature detecting device 8 described later. Reference numeral 7 is a lid that covers the upper opening of the inner pot 2. Reference numeral 8 denotes a lid temperature detector, which is provided on the heat dissipation plate 7a of the lid 7. During operation, the temperature information from the lid temperature detector 8 also affects the energization control performed by the controller 6. In the present embodiment, the plate thickness of the temperature detecting element 5a mounting portion of the inner container 3 is made thinner than the other portions, but this is for improving the thermal response.

As compared with the conventional structure, the bottom temperature detecting device 5 indirectly detects the temperature of the inner pot 2 via the inner container 3 and thus has poor thermal response. Therefore, the control unit 6 controls the high frequency current to the induction heating coil 4 based on the temperature information of the bottom temperature detection device 5 and the lid temperature detection device 8. Therefore, the temperature control during preheating is a cycle of constant energization, the amount of cooked rice is determined by the lid temperature detection device 8, and only the dry-up detection is determined based on the temperature information of the bottom temperature detection device 5, so that the conventional cooked rice control can be performed. .
